Owaisi's 'Hijab-wearing PM' Remark Sparks Row: BJP Calls it 'Daydream', Congress Questions
- •AIMIM chief Asaduddin Owaisi stated that a woman in a hijab will one day become the Prime Minister of India, citing constitutional equality.
- •BJP minister Dinesh Singh dismissed Owaisi's statement as 'daydreaming', while BJP spokesperson Shehzad Poonawalla challenged Owaisi to make a Pasmanda or hijab-wearing woman his party president first.
- •Congress MP Imran Masood called Owaisi's statement 'impossible' and like 'seeing stars in the daytime', questioning its practicality.
- •Owaisi emphasized India's constitutional strength, where any citizen can become PM, unlike Pakistan where only one religion's follower can.
- •Owaisi made these remarks in Solapur, Maharashtra, while preparing for upcoming urban local body elections, urging minorities to understand their constitutional rights.
Why It Matters: Owaisi's vision of a hijab-wearing PM ignites political debate, with BJP and Congress dismissing it as unrealistic.
